This scene is so significant because it is essentially the conclusion of two scenes from decades earlierboth of Amir and Hassan's encounters with Assef, the first being when Hassan frightened Assef away with his slingshot, and the second being when Amir watched Assef rape Hassan and did nothing. This is a huge revelation for Amir, as he realizes that the loyal friend he scorned and betrayed was actually a brother, and he also realizes that Baba committed a great sin and betrayal in sleeping with his best friend's (Ali's) wife. It's similar to Hitler's views; he believed that the blue-eyed, blonde-haired "Aryans" are the supreme race, and the abnormals (Jews, homosexuals, disabled people) needed to be eradicated to make the society perfect, just like how Assef believed that Hazaras are filth to the Afghan community and should be removed.
